| The Ultimate Crimes series tells the true life stories of the world's most infamous murders. Revealed for the first time on DVD are the crimes, clues and forensic evidence that brought the most violent murderers to justice.
Evading Justice Between 1982 and 1998 the Green River Killer murdered nearly 50 young women. This prolific serial killer would conceal their naked bodies and continue his sadistic killings undetected. The Zodiac Killer stalked Northern California between the late 1960's and 1970's. Whilst the investigating detectives have all now retired, the fate of California's Zodiac Killer remains unsolved. Seventy years after Jack the Ripper roamed London's streets, another serial killer of women and prostitutes was embarking on a killing spree of seven victims. His nickname was Jack the Stripper.
A Question of Doubt Jimmy Hoffa was the infamous leader of America's Teamster's Union who was alleged to be working closely with the Mafia. In 1975 he was last seen leaving a restaurant in a car; his body has never been recovered. Dr Sam Sheppard was the true life inspiration for 'The Fugitive'. In 1954 Sheppard awoke to find his wife battered to death. The police did not believe him and Sheppard spent ten years in prison. What was the truth? The Green Bicycle Case of 1919 was the most renowned murder case of the inter-war years. A young woman had been found shot dead in a quiet countryside lane in Leicestershire and the suspect was seen riding a green bicycle.
Evidence of Murder Stanley Setty was murdered, dismembered, wrapped in brown paper and then dumped over the English Channel. The discovery of his floating torso started off a murder hunt that ended with the trial and acquittal of Donald Hume. But was he really the killer? James Hanratty was executed for the A6 murder which rocked England in the early 1960's. Lovers, Michael Gregsten and Valerie Storie, were forced by Hanratty to drive around before he panicked and shot them in a lay-by. Detectives in New Jersey were called to the house of John List. They entered the house to the sound of haunting organ music and the smell of decomposing bodies. |
